367th Recruiting Squadron trains USAFA recruiters
Members of the 367th Recruiting Squadron trained 20 second lieutenants from the United States Air Force Academy admissions diversity recruiting team, giving them critical skills needed to help them recruit from the Broadest Landscape. The Broadest Landscape is an Air Force Recruiting Service command priority that emphasizes recruiting highly qualified candidates from all races and ethnic backgrounds, from all across the country, and from every walk of life.
